Power Apps 中的 按钮 现代控件

用户选择后可与应用进行交互的控件。

说明

使用该现代按钮将按钮设置为主要按钮或次要按钮。 将 按钮 控件的 OnSelect 属性配置为在用户选择控件时运行一个或多个公式。 作为一种设计模式,我们建议始终将主要按钮放在左侧,将次要按钮放在右侧。 此控件的关键属性是 OnSelectText

一般

Text – 显示在组件上的文本。

AccessibleLabel – 屏幕阅读器标签。

Visible - 控件是显示还是隐藏。

向按钮控件添加图标

按钮控件现在包括 Fluent 图标的子集。 以下属性可用:

图标 - 按钮控件现在允许您通过包含 Fluent 图标来增强其视觉吸引力。 在属性窗格中,从显示所有可用选项的下拉菜单中选择所需的图标。

图标列表

布局 - 定义图标相对于按钮上的文本的位置,或者根本不定义图标。

图标旋转 - 提供将图标旋转到所需方向的功能。

图标样式 - 提供图标以填充或轮廓状态呈现的选项。

行为

DisplayMode - 此控件是允许用户输入 (Edit)、仅显示数据 (View),还是已禁用 (Disabled)。

大小和位置

X – 控件左边缘与其父容器(如果没有父容器,则为屏幕)左边缘之间的距离。

Y – 控件上边缘与其父容器(如果没有父容器,则为屏幕)上边缘之间的距离。

Width - 控件左边缘和右边缘之间的距离。

Height - 控件上边缘和下边缘之间的距离。

样式和主题

Appearance - 可以设置按钮的内容和边框的样式,以获取更突出或更细微的效果。 下面是可用的选项:

  • 主要:作为主要操作强调按钮。
  • 次要:以指示次要操作的方式强调按钮。
  • 轮廓:删除背景样式。
  • 细微:最大程度地减少强调以融入背景,指导悬停或聚焦。
  • 透明:删除背景和边框样式。

BasePaletteColor - 应用于控件的调色板。 这会影响呈现主题颜色的控件的所有表面。 如果值为 NULL 或零,则按所选 Fluent 主题驱动颜色。

Font - 文本中所显示的字体系列的名称。

FontSize - 控件上显示的文本的字号。 如果值为 NULL 或零,则按所选 Fluent 主题驱动字号。

FontColor - 控件中文本的颜色。

FontWeight - 控件中文本的粗细:BoldLighterNormalSemibold

FontItalic - 控件中的文本是否为斜体。

FontUnderline - 在文本下方显示的线是否在控件上显示。

FontStrikethrough - 贯穿文本的线是否在控件上显示。

其他属性

AcceptsFocus - 确定当用户使用键盘在应用中导航时,控件是否可以接收焦点。

OnSelect – 当用户选择控件时要执行的操作。